Basketball Wives Star Evelyn Lozada Becomes Target Of Boycott

Basketball Wives fans have had enough of Evelyn Lozada. After four seasons and several fights later Evelyn is feeling the backlash of fans who have grown tired of her bottle throwing, glass throwing, clutch smacking, behavior. One fan in particular named Alexis M began a petition on change.org called ‘Boycott Evelyn Lozada’.

“Evelyn Lozada is a bully. The violence on “Basketball Wives” is horrible and disgraceful. Physical assaults, threats, verbal abuse, and harassment. VH1 is rewarding this behavior by giving Evelyn a spinoff. Don’t reward negative behavior.

This is not a hate petition against Eveyln Lozada. We simply will not support violence. It hurts to see violence amongst women on television for entertainment purposes. It is not ok for women to hit each other on TV.”

Thus far the petition has received 4,628 signatures and also calls for a boycott of her new show with fiance Chad Ochocinco, ‘Ev & Ocho’. Another vocal advocate of a boycott is Star Jones. Last month Jones called for a boycott and after last Monday’s episode with Evelyn stomping across a table to attack Jennifer Williams aired, Star spoke out once again on Twitter with hashtag #ENOUGHisENOUGH:

“It may be ‘comfortable’ to be quiet when women of color slap the crap out of each other & run across tables barefoot, but #ENOUGHisENOUGH.”

“Laying with a man who has fathered children with FIVE, SIX, SEVEN other women…is just RIDICULOUS. #ENOUGHisENOUGH”

“I came back from lunch w/ @BEVERLYBOND ready to just act up because little black girls deserve more than what we’re giving! #ENOUGHisENOUGH”

Jones continued by offering support to Jennifer Williams who received undue criticism for filing a police report and lawsuit after receiving an open hand slap to her face courtesy of Nia Crooks,

“And the thought that the woman from #BBW who was smacked doesn’t have the RIGHT to file assault charges is LUDICROUS! You NEVER give up your right not to have your ‘person’ intentionally assaulted unless you are participating in an agreed physical activity.
